They consist of verbatim records of personal interviews with former slaves conducted during 1936-1938. 'These life histories, taken down as far as possible in the narrators' words, constitute an invaluable body of unconscious evidence or indirect source material, . . . The narratives belong to folk history—history recovered from the memories and lips of participants or eye-witnesses.' This is Volume Twelve for the state of Ohio, in a series of 34 volumes. - Summary by Larry Wilson More information: https://librivox.org/slave-narratives...
